At long last, regulated and legalized sports betting wagering is live today in Brazil. Here's what gamblers can expect.

To open accounts, gamblers will need to be at least 18 years of ages, provide Individual Taxpayer Registration (CPF) information, and consent to making use of facial acknowledgment. Bettors will not have the ability to money accounts using credit. And bettors won't be qualified for sign-up perks.

While sign-up may be a bit difficult initially, wagerers will be consulted with a competitive variety of operators providing a full slate of sporting occasions.

The sports betting:

Football will likely be Brazil's the majority of greatly wager on sport. Operators, nevertheless, will be qualified to use a complete complement of sporting events, consisting of cricket, basketball, boxing, tennis, and baseball.

In truth, Brazil will permit fixed-odds sports betting on any sport recognized by the International Olympic Committee, including lots of paralympic sports betting. So, everything from skiing and sailing to a variety of martial arts and equestrian events, will be reasonable video game.

The Operators:

A minimum of 68 online video gaming and 67 sports betting licenses have gotten last approval for the launch, according to Brazil's Ministry of Finance. Brazil's wagerers will discover some well-known global names among them, consisting of Entain's brand names Betboo and SportingBet, MGM Resorts' LeoVegas, Flutter Entertainment's Betfair, bet365, and Stake.com.

Flutter Entertainment will have extra direct exposure to the Brazilian market now that it owns a majority stake in NSX Group, the 4th biggest operator in Brazil. NSX is the parent business of NSX Brasil SA and Betnacional.

Operators can expect sufficient government oversight in their first year of operation. Money laundering prevention will be a huge concern. But the most crucial concern, a minimum of according to Brazil's president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va, will be to protect Brazilians from gambling dependency. In truth, Lula is so concerned about that issue, that he has threatened to ban online sports betting wagering if regulation stops working to avoid families from sports betting beyond their means.

The Background:

It's been a long road for legislated and regulated sports betting in Brazil. While it has been technically legal given that 2018, passing the required regulative structure was slow to find political traction. As a result, the gaming industry ran in a legal gray area, without tax or regulation and the gambling market exploded. In truth, in 2022, Brazil became the international leader in online sports betting and 10th globally in overall gaming profits.

Finally, in December 2023, Lula signed Bill PL3626/23, paving the way to today's launch. Within months, all the huge international operators were competing for licenses.

In preparation for today's launch, Brazil has actually been splitting down on unlicensed and illegal operators. In September, Brazil's Finance Minister revealed that the federal government would begin restricting unlawful operators starting in October. By mid-October, Brazil had obstructed more than 2,000 unapproved online gambling sites.
